[imp] add mail thread with report attached to hours block

This commit is contained in:
Leonardo Pistone
2014-01-08 12:55:30 +01:00
parent 3b31d34476
commit 6773a6d610
4 changed files with 107 additions and 33 deletions

View File

@@ -0,0 +1,24 @@
<?xml version="1.0" ?>
<openerp>
<!-- Mail template are declared in a NOUPDATE block
so users can freely customize/delete them -->
<data noupdate="1">
<record id="email_template_hours_block" model="email.template">
<field name="name">Hours Block - Send by Email</field>
<field name="email_from">${(object.user_id.email or object.company_id.email or 'noreply@localhost')|safe}</field>
<field name="subject">${object.company_id.name} Hours Block (Ref ${object.number or 'n/a'})</field>
<field name="email_recipients">${object.partner_id.id}</field>
<field name="model_id" ref="analytic_hours_block.model_account_hours_block"/>
<field name="auto_delete" eval="True"/>
<field name="report_template" ref="block_hours_report"/>
<field name="report_name">Hours_Block_${(object.number or '').replace('/','_')}_${object.state == 'draft' and 'draft' or ''}</field>
<field name="lang">${object.partner_id.lang}</field>
<field name="body_html"><![CDATA[
<p>Hello ${object.partner_id.name},</p>
<p>Please find attached your Hours Block Report.</p>
<p>Best regards.</p>
]]></field>
</record>
</data>
</openerp>